au sommaire


    Ensemble de données organisé en vue de son utilisation par des programmes correspondant à des applicationsapplications distinctes et de manière à faciliter l'évolution indépendante des données et des programmes.

    Anglais : data base.

    Champ lexical : data base | bDD

    Une base de données est une collection structurée de données stockées de manière électronique dans un système informatique. Elle est spécialement conçue pour être consultée et manipulée efficacement par des logiciels, appelés systèmes de gestion de base de donnéessystèmes de gestion de base de données (SGBD). Les bases de données facilitent aux organisations le stockage, la modification, l'analyse et la récupération de vastes ensembles de données de manière systématique et efficiente.

    Types de bases de données

    Il existe plusieurs types de bases de données, chacune adaptée à des besoins spécifiques :

    • Bases de données relationnelles : Utilisent des tableaux pour organiser les données. Exemples de SGBD relationnels incluent MySQL, OracleOracle et MicrosoftMicrosoft SQL Server.
    • Bases de données non relationnelles (NoSQL) : Stockent les données dans un format autre que les tableaux relationnels, tels que les documents JSON, les graphes ou les clés-valeurs. Exemples : MongoDB, Neo4j et Redis.
    • Bases de données en mémoire : Stockent les données entièrement en mémoire pour des performances de lecture et d'écriture ultra-rapides. Exemple : SAP HANA.
    • Bases de données de séries temporelles : Optimisées pour stocker et analyser des séquences de points de données indexées dans le temps. Exemple : InfluxDB.

    Importance des bases de données dans le monde moderne

    Les bases de données jouent un rôle critique dans presque tous les domaines d'activité modernes. Elles sont essentielles pour la gestion des informations dans des secteurs aussi variés que la finance, la santé, l'éducation, et la technologie. Les bases de données permettent aux entreprises de :

    • Gérer efficacement de grandes quantités de données.
    • Améliorer l'accessibilité et la disponibilité des données pour les utilisateurs autorisés.
    • Sécuriser les données et garantir leur confidentialité.
    • Effectuer des analyses complexes pour informer les décisions stratégiques.

    Fonctionnalités principales d'une base de données

    Les bases de données modernes offrent diverses fonctionnalités pour répondre aux exigences des utilisateurs et des applications. Parmi ces fonctionnalités, nous trouvons :

    • L'intégrité des données : Assure la précision et la cohérence des données via des règles et des contraintes.
    • La gestion des transactions : Permet des modifications sécurisées et stables des données, soutenant les opérations critiques de l'entreprise.
    • Le support du langage de requêterequête : Comme SQL pour les bases de données relationnelles, permettant des recherches complexes et des manipulations de données.
    • La réplicationréplication et la sauvegardesauvegarde : Essentielles pour la récupération en cas de pannes et pour la distribution des données entre plusieurs sites.

    La base de données est un pilier technologique essentiel dans l'écosystèmeécosystème informatique global, permettant une gestion de données robuste, sécurisée et hautement accessible. Son rôle continue d'évoluer avec l'avancement des technologies et la croissance exponentielle des données générées par les activités humaines et machines.

    Champ lexical : data base | bDD